Nov 7, 2021 · Note. A series of structured deposits that exceed $10,000 can lead to a filing. For example, if you have $12,000 in cash, you might be tempted to make two separate deposits of $6,000. In some cases, your bank may file a report after you make the deposits, even if you spread the deposits out over several days or weeks. You can use your ATM or debit card to conduct a variety of banking transactions. You can deposit funds, as well as make withdrawals and balance inquiries, at an ATM 24 hours per day, seven days a week. An ATM will accept cash and check deposits, but typically does not accept coins.

You can make check and cash deposits at virtually any Chase ATM 24 hours a day, 7 days a week. Use our locator to find an ATM or Chase branch.

Did you know that you can take your leftover foreign currency such as Euros of GB pounds, and deposit the bills into ...Most banks have no upper limit for ATM deposits. In theory, you can deposit as many checks, or as much cash, as you want into your accounts. But the U.S. Federal Government only insures up to $250,000 per person, per bank, per “ownership category”—that is, per type of account.

If you have a basic Chase debit card, you can withdraw up to $3,000 per day at your in-branch Chase ATM. For Chase ATMs outside of your branch, you can withdraw up to $1,000 per day. Non-Chase ATMs allow you to withdraw up to $500 per day. And on the results page search for the word "cash"To answer the question “Can you deposit cash at an ATM?”, the answer is yes, you can – but not without some important caveats. For example, some ATMs don’t accept cash deposits, or you may have to find an ATM that’s part of your bank or in a participating network. Chase: You can only deposit cash and checks at Chase ATMs. Withdrawals, transfers and balance inquiries can be done at any ATM. Chase's Total Checking and College Checking accounts charge a $2.50 fee for each out-of-network ATM transaction.To deposit cash into your 360 Checking account, you can always hit up a Capital One ATM. Our MoneyPass® and Allpoint® partner ATMs don’t accept deposits, so make sure you see the Capital One logo. To deposit checks, follow the steps on the ATM or snap a picture of your check with the Capital One Mobile app and make a deposit from your phone.

This option can let you open up an account in euros and convert it into sterling in your own time (usually at better exchange rates than …There may be times when clearing a check takes longer than usual. This normally happens when the bank needs to take extra steps verifying the transaction. Common causes of delay include: Depositing a large amount ( more than $5,525 (PDF)) in checks in a single day. Making check deposits into accounts that are less than 30 days old.While you can't deposit cash into a Preferred ATM, you can withdraw funds, check account balances, or move funds between accounts without accruing any ATM fees.
